  • Patent number: 8420697
    Abstract: The invention provides a method of improving one or more clinical outcomes of an individual experiencing an acute respiratory attack. The acute respiratory attack may include acute reversible bronchospasm, severe acute bronchospasm, or acute exacerbation of asthma. The method includes administering to an individual suffering from an acute respiratory attack an effective amount of bedoradrine or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of in combination with a standard of care (SOC) treatment regimen.

  • Patent number: 4688514
    Abstract: A barrel-type coating apparatus includes a perforated barrel rotatably and pivotably mounted on a frame, and a cup-shaped heating chamber slidably supported on the frame and reciprocably movable toward and away from the barrel for removably receiving therein the barrel from an open end thereof while the barrel is held in an upwardly tilted position. The cup-shaped heating chamber includes a heater mounted thereon for heating the atmosphere in the heating chamber and a paint-spraying nozzle projecting into the interior of the heating chamber. With this construction, the barrel atmosphere is heated and cooled immediately after the barrel has been received in and removed from the hot atmosphere in the preheated heating chamber so that the paint-spraying, setting, baking and cooling steps can be carried out at a relatively short period of time.

  • Patent number: 4616593
    Abstract: In a rotary painting machine having a number of angularly spaced barrels rotatably mounted on an indexing turntable for receiving parts to be painted and a painting station into which each of the barrels is capable of being indexed by rotating the turntable, an apparatus for supplying paint to the rotary pointing machine includes painting spray guns of a number equivalent to the number of barrels. The spray guns are arrayed in spaced side-by-side relation adjacent the painting station and are capable of being transversely reciprocated in unison to shift a predetermined spray gun into opposition with whichever of the barrels is located in the painting station, thereby allowing the batch of parts in each barrel to be sprayed with a paint prescribed for said batch.
